E. Reach each item carefully. Underline the letter of the correct answer.
1.The janitor has just finished mopping the floor. He left a sign that says, ”Wet floor”. Why did he leave this warning?
A. He does not want the floor to get dirty
B. He wants to warn the people of the risk of accident due to lessened static friction on the floor.
C. He wants to warn people of the risk of accident due to kinetic friction on the floor.
D. He does not want his work interrupted.

2. Which of the following does NOT reduce friction?
A. grease B. oil C. sand D. water

3. Which of the following does not overcome frictional forces?
A. Applying lubricants C. using rollers
B. Increasing perpendicular forces D. creating streamlined structures

4. Which of the following situations show a positive effect of friction?
A. slippery floor C. pushing heavy furniture
B. worn out tires D. firm grip of tennis rackets

5. Which of the following is NOT true about Friction?
A. Friction always produce undesirable effects.
B. Friction acts in the opposite direction of motion.
C. Friction increases when one object is on top of the other.
D. Greater work is done in pushing objects because of Friction.

6. A swimmer uses a cap when swimming in order to______
A. Avoid formation split ends
B. Reduce friction between hair and water.
C. Increase friction between head and water.
D. Protect the hair from effects of chlorine.

7. Which of the following has a greatest friction?
A. polished floor C. wet floor
B. sandy floor D. tiled floor

8. Which of the following statements best describes Friction?
A. it is a force that occurs between solids.
B. It is a force that occurs only on rough surfaces.
C. It is a force that occurs between solids and liquids.
D. It is a force that occurs when surfaces touch each other.

9. How can you best reduce friction between the bottom or feet of furniture and the floor?
A. By smoothing the floor
B. By keeping furniture on their place
C. By applying lubricants like wax on the floor
D. By putting wheels on rollers on the bottom or feet of furniture
10. Which of the following shows that friction is undesirable?
A. pushing furniture C. using the breaks when approaching a stoplight
B. lightning a matchstick D. walking on wet floor
